Hydroxy-PEG4-(CH2)2-Boc is a hydroxy-terminated PEG4 spacer with a Boc-protected terminal group used as a linker in bioconjugation chemistry. It is commonly employed for antibody-drug conjugate and PROTAC synthesis, and is provided at high purity for research use only.

  • Hydroxy-terminated PEG4 spacer with Boc-protected terminal
  • Uncleavable linker suitable for antibody-drug conjugate synthesis
  • Applicable as a PROTAC linker in targeted protein degradation workflows
  • High purity (99.3% by GC) with characterized molecular weight 322.39 g/mol
  • Available in multiple pack sizes, including 25 g
  • For research use only; not validated for medical applications
